[INTRIN]
- Implement _mm_sfence, _mm_lfence, __faststorefence (for amd64) - Don't use __sync_synchronize() for _ReadWriteBarrier, as it issues an mfence instruction and this is not what we want - Remove "BUGBUG" comment, because the fact that _ReadBarrier and _WriteBarrier are full (compiler) barriers isn't critical. svn path=/trunk/; revision=50456
